Decoding the Mystery: What is an OBD Port and Why Should You Care?

Just like a doctor uses a stethoscope to listen to your heart, mechanics use the OBD (On-Board Diagnostics) port to communicate with your vehicle’s computer system. This little port, a treasure trove of information, allows you to:

  • Diagnose engine problems: Identify why that pesky check engine light is on.
  • Read and clear fault codes: Unravel the mystery behind those cryptic codes and potentially reset minor issues yourself.
  • Monitor engine performance: Track fuel efficiency, emissions, and other vital parameters.

In essence, the OBD port is your gateway to understanding your Iveco Daily’s health and performance.

The Quest for the Elusive OBD Port: Where is it Hiding in Your 2005 Iveco Daily?

Finding the OBD port on a 2005 Iveco Daily can sometimes feel like a treasure hunt. Unlike newer vehicles where it’s often located under the steering wheel, older models like yours can be a bit trickier. But fret not, fellow traveler, for I’m here to guide you:

  • Check the Driver’s Side: The most common hiding spot is beneath the dashboard on the driver’s side, either above the pedals or tucked away near the fuse box.
  • Consult the Owner’s Manual: Your Iveco Daily’s manual is your best friend in this endeavor. It usually contains a diagram specifically highlighting the OBD port’s location.
  • Seek the Wisdom of the Internet: Online forums dedicated to Iveco Daily owners can be a valuable resource, with fellow enthusiasts sharing their experiences and tips.

Once you’ve located the port, you’ll need an OBD-II scanner compatible with European cars like your Iveco Daily to unlock its secrets.

FAQs: Your Burning Questions Answered

Q: Can I use any OBD-II scanner on my 2005 Iveco Daily?

A: While many generic scanners will work, it’s recommended to use a scanner specifically designed for European vehicles to ensure compatibility and access to all functionalities.

Q: What should I do if I find an error code I don’t understand?

A: Don’t panic! Note down the code and consult your owner’s manual, a reliable online resource, or a qualified mechanic for assistance.
